The Once & Maybe Monarchs
Planned Activities: Rapier Combat
Good Gentles pray attend!!

In a parallel universe there exists a kingdom known as the Matrix. This kingdom has the same borders and laws of Northshield. The only exception is that in the Lands of the Matrix the monarchs are determined not by a tournament of rattan combat, but one by rapier fencing.

To that end, please enter your sword into the ring to contend to be the next Matrix Monarchs.

To enter the tournament each fencer must:

· Submit a letter of intent by 11:59pm CST, May 31st,2025 to YmF6eWxpMTU5MiB8IGdtYWlsICEgY29t. The letter must include:

1. Their SCA name and rank, and their consort’s name (because this is a team). Each fighter must have a consort. Fighter’s can fight for each other, and consorts may have more than one champion.

2. Name of the group in which they play.

3. Two photographs including one of themselves and their consort, and one of themselves in their fighting kit to help the populace recognize the fighter on the field.

4. A written description of what they and their consort would like to accomplish during their reign as an SCA monarchs.

· Shall have read both SCA corpora and the Kingdom of Northshield laws concerning the crown.

· The fighter shall be an authorized in at minimum single sword rapier, and bring their fighter’s card to the event.

· Be prepared to be heralded into court for the final eight fighters. This could be by means of a speech (aka brag herald), music, song, or poem, etc.

· To come in your finest grab and/or kit for the Grand Procession.



The format is as follows:

The tournament will begin with all fencers and their consorts lining up as if they were about to enter a grand gala. A herald will announce each of them for all and sundry to hear. Each entrant and consort will walk to the front of the event area.

Introductions and announcements will be made. Fencers will then be split into two or four pools depending on number of participants. The pools will fight round robin. Bouts will be bring your best, best two out of three. It cannot be stressed enough that in each bout the loser must Die Magnificently so that the audience may clearly see who won and lost.

The top winners from each pool will seed into a final eight double elimination tourney. At this time ,the fencers will get a small break. They will then be introduced one at a time to the populace. Fencers will be prepared to have a herald “brag them in” by speech, poem, song, etc.

The final eight will then fight a standard double elimination tournament to determine the final winner where upon with their consort they will be crowned the Monarchs of the Matrix.

Other features:

An informal bean count vote will be open to the populace during the event. Each entrant will have a bowl with their picture displayed. The populace will vote to determine such important items as:

· Most gracious fighter

· Best death

· Prettiest garb

· Most period kit/garb

· Cutest couple

· Most gregarious

· And other categories that may present themselves

The event will provide an award scroll for each category, as well as an award for the winner.

And finally, there will be a court to crown the winner of the day. With the help of the heralds and scribes, the new monarch and consort will then present the awards from the bean count from the populace vote.

Note:

This is intended to be a mock rapier crown. There are a few reasons for this. With the East kingdom’s rapier crown coming, it would do the rapier community well to have a practice round, but with a fun theme. Also, Northshield historically has had small crown lists due to the philosophy that one should only fight in crown if they seriously think they have a chance of winning and are materially and financially prepared to take on the role. As this is a mock crown, I hope that many people send in their letter of intent. The experience is a unique one. It has been suggested that other mock crowns could take place in the future not only rapier, but also archery, thrown weapons, equestrian, or even rattan. Arts & sciences is possible, but we will need to come up with a plausible format.
